SATHEESH Journal of Theoretical and Applied Information Technology, 2026 Intelligent computing is getting more and more close to the concept along with Wireless Sensor Networks (WSNs) operated for fault detection and system reliability assurance. However, more traditional centrally located deep learning (DL) models still have limitations in terms of scalability, suffer from high communication overhead and may have privacy issues. To overcome these problems, this work proposes a Hybrid Federated Deep Learning (HFDL) model, which merges federated learning (FL) and distributed DL models to enable secure, energy-efficient, and reliable fault detection in large-scale WSNs. This approach was evaluated through a simulated setup consisting of 500 sensors nodes along with various fault conditions (data loss, node failure, communication errors). At the edge nodes, the model comprises CNN and LSTM-based local models, and the global model is updated through a federated virtual aggregation of local updates, thereby no raw data sharing is involved. They were compared with common machine learning baselines such as Support Vector Machine (SVM), k -Nearest Neighbors (kNN), standalone DL only, and FL only. The results indicate that HFDL is going to have an average fault detection rate of 96.8, a reduction in latency by 22, and energy consumption of 18 less than the existing methods. Such outcomes are evidence that the model under consideration elevates not only the computational efficiency level but also the data privacy standards and can be implemented in the next-generation intelligent sensor instances

Muruganantham International Journal on Recent and Innovation Trends in Computing and Communication, 2023 A crucial stage in the diagnosis of brain disorders using magnetic resonance images is feature extraction. The feature extraction procedure is used to reduce the amount of the picture data by removing the necessary information from the segmented image. The segmentation strategy and features that are extracted have an impact on the classification algorithm's dependability. With the aid of a Support Vector Machine, texture features are retrieved in this study using a Grey Level Co-occurrence Matrix, while form features are extracted using connected areas. Images of benign tumours, malignant tumours, and a normal brain all exhibit distinctive features. The classification of MR images can benefit from this change in feature values. A SVM classifier will receive the features that were thusly obtained for training and testing and further able to classify the abnormalities in brain images.

Pustokhina, Roy Setiawan IEEE Access, 2023 In the Flexible Manufacturing System (FMS), where material processing is carried out in the form of tasks from one department to another, the use of Automated Guided Vehicles (AGVs) is significant. The application of multiple-load AGVs can be understood to boost FMS throughput by multiple orders of magnitude. For the transportation of materials and items inside a warehouse or manufacturing plant, an AGV, a mobile robot, offers extraordinary industrial capabilities. The technique of allocating AGVs to tasks while taking into account the cost and time of operations is known as AGV scheduling. Most research has exclusively addressed single-objective optimization, whereas multi-objective scheduling of AGVs is a complex combinatorial process without a single solution, in contrast to single-objective scheduling. This paper presents the integrated Local Search Probability-based Memetic Water Cycle (LSPM-WC) algorithm using a spinning mill as a case study. The scheduling model’s goal is to maximize machine efficiency. The scheduling of the statistical tests demonstrated the applicability of the proposed model in lowering the makespan and fitness values. The mean AGV operating efficiency was higher than the other estimated models, and the LSPM-WC surpassed the different algorithms to produce the best result.
